
This Model-new Palace Lodge in Croatia Is Proper on the Water — and We Received a Sneak Peek Inside
When checking in to the brand new Palazzo Rainis, you may marvel: Is that this Croatia or is it Italy? In a means, it's each.
Opening to company on Mar. 25, the boutique resort is positioned within the historic Croatian seaside metropolis of Novigrad, however it's housed in a brand new constructing designed within the fashion of neo-Renaissance Venetian palazzos. That's as a result of the property's unique proprietor, Giovanni Rainis was, maybe unsurprisingly, from Venice. On the flip of the twentieth century, he constructed his personal villa on this web site in the identical fashion, although that constructing not exists. However due to Croatian structure studio Atellior, the villa has been reconstructed, expanded, and transformed right into a luxe boutique resort.

There are two wings of the resort, one with classical structure and one with fashionable structure, permitting for a complete of 16 visitor rooms that vary from commonplace doubles within the fashionable annex overlooking the pool to the grand Bel Etage suite with sea views. Every of the rooms is the right mix of old-school Italian luxurious and new-age Italian modernity — suppose: conventional herringbone parquet flooring and plush velvet seating within the bedrooms and daring, Kelly-green loos with black-and-white geometric tile flooring.
When it comes to the general public areas, there's a restaurant by chef Tom Gretić referred to as Chemistry and a bar referred to as Potions that makes a speciality of Croatian and Istrian wines and spirits — each names nod to Rainis' 63-year profession as a pharmacist in Novigrad. There's additionally a spa with a sauna, steam room, gymnasium, and outside pool.

The resort is ready alongside the Novigrad Marina, only a 15-minute stroll from the red-roofed buildings of the outdated city and Rainis Seaside, the place the resort has sunbeds and a drink station. Novigrad itself is a small metropolis within the area of Istria, positioned on the northern coast of Croatia, which is understood for its historic fishing villages and seafood. As a sleepier seaside vacation spot, it's an ideal juxtaposition to bustling Dubrovnik, a much more fashionable (and subsequently crowded) Croatian sizzling spot — go to each in your subsequent journey to the Dalmatian Coast.
The Palazzo Rainis, a Small Luxurious Accommodations property, is now open for bookings, with rooms from $310 per night time.
